			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">There&#8217;s a story making the rounds about a guy who won $375,000.00 on a World Series bet of $250. Apparently, he bet on the Cardinals to win it all back in September, when the Cards were 10 games out of placing. The odds given were 999 to 1 against that happening.</span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">It&#8217;s tough when you are in sports arbitrage to read these things, even though you know that mathematically, the bet wasn&#8217;t justified. Imagine getting that much money in one huge chunk &#8212; fantastic. For the arb player though, that&#8217;s poison. We make our percentages at the single digit level and try to eliminate the risk. Slow and steady wins the day. But it&#8217;s still hard when you see something like that. The remedy is to remember that the casinos didn&#8217;t lose here. That big win was offset by many, many losses from other players.</span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">What is just as interesting for me is a little snippet mentioned in the <a href="http://sports.yahoo.com/mlb/blog/big_league_stew/post/Pay-the-man-Bettor-to-collect-375-000-after-Ca?urn=mlb-wp25992">Yahoo News story</a>. They mention that the odds were changed the day after the bet was made. They were changed by Mr. Jay Rood, an MGM vice president (the casino, not the movie company). And, more importantly, that he sets the odds for 12 Las Vegas sports books.</span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">Why is that a big deal? Well, in sports arbitrage, I depend on different odds from different books to make a living. As more and more bookmakers simply use the same service (or person) to set odds, ti becomes impossible to find the differences that make sports arbitrage work.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">From a bookmaker&#8217;s point of view, unless they want to attract more business by shading the odds one way or another, they can just sign up for a service that sets the odds for them. It&#8217;s as simple as having a subscription and the software does the rest. This whole deal is going to kill the sports arbitrage business in my opinion.</span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">That&#8217;s primarily why arbitrage wouldn&#8217;t work with physical bets here in Las Vegas. You couldn&#8217;t find enough difference in the odds to overcome the fees you pay for making a bet in the first place.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">On the other hand, I was talking to someone about a new type of arbitrage that might work here in Sparkle City. The idea is to pick an event that is a long way off and make smallish bets on the long-odds teams/players (much like the 999 to 1 on the Cardinals). Then, as the odds change for the worse (as some will do) you sell your bet slip for a profit.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">So, for instance, you get the Eagles at 30 to 1 to win the Super Bowl, early in the season. If they win a few games, the odds drop to 10 to 1 or so (just making up numbers). A new bettor would be better off buying your ticket (30 to 1) and pay you extra for the privilege &#8212; as long as they are still making a profit overall.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">I&#8217;m not sure how this will work in practice, and I&#8217;m a bit suspicious right now, but it may have potential. The nice thing is that it doesn&#8217;t depend on whether a team wins or loses the final event. By that time, you are out of the game. What I don&#8217;t know yet is how odds might fall even further&#8211; in which case you would lose the opportunity to sell the bet. And I&#8217;m not sure how and who you would sell to in practice, although that would be internet based I suppose. Finally, I don&#8217;t know if it is legal.<br />

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">Earlier this week I had the flu and felt lousy. I didn&#8217;t go to the doctor&#8217;s at all and just suffered for a couple days. It wasn&#8217;t until I read an <a href="http://www.8newsnow.com/story/15514470/breaking-news-7-new-cases-of-west-nile-virus">article from last month</a> about West Nile virus here in Las Vegas that it occurred to me it may have been that bug. They say there were 8 cases reported.</span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">In that piece they mention abandoned swimming pools as a reservoir for the mosquitoes that transmit the virus. This was confirmed when I learned a little more about West Nile. In <a href="http://traffic.libsyn.com/twiv/TWiV001.mp3">this podcast</a> (from 2008) they talk about Bakersfield California and how people left during a heatwave, and because of high electricity costs, shut off the filter equipment in their pools. In fact, they linked to a CDC (Centers for Disease Control) article with a satellite picture about it. You can see the green where the pools have become overgrown with algae and available to mosquitos.</span></p>
<p><a href="http://jbonthemove.files.wordpress.com/2011/10/cdcpicbakersfield.gif"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-1325" title="CDCpicBakersfield" src="http://jbonthemove.files.wordpress.com/2011/10/cdcpicbakersfield.gif?w=500&#038;h=367" alt="" width="500" height="367" /></a>The red arrows show abandoned (green) pools that harbor the mosquitoes.</p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">Apparently, the brand of mosquito that transmits the virus can smell polluted or stagnant water and goes there to lay its eggs.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">So what does this have to do with Vegas? Guess which city had the highest foreclosure rate last year? Us. And what happens when people abandon their houses or don&#8217;t have enough money to keep them up? You got it; they let the pool go to pot.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">So, I did a little Google Earth to look for green pools in Vegas. Here&#8217;s an example:</span></p>
<p><a href="http://jbonthemove.files.wordpress.com/2011/10/lvswimmingpool.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-1326" title="LVSwimmingPool" src="http://jbonthemove.files.wordpress.com/2011/10/lvswimmingpool.jpg?w=306&#038;h=246" alt="" width="306" height="246" /></a></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">Guess which one of the houses above is in foreclosure?</span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">So did I get West Nile? I don&#8217;t really know and I don&#8217;t think anyone really knows how many cases there are around here. After all, I wasn&#8217;t sick enough to go in for treatment and there&#8217;s probably a lot of other people who haven&#8217;t either.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">I did find out the mortality rate for this disease is about 4.5%, but only if you have a severe case &#8212; in fact, most cases are symptom free, 80% or so.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">The mosquitoes don&#8217;t travel all that far from their pond (unless there&#8217;s a strong wind or something) so you might want to check Google Earth and see what your neighbors are up to, although that&#8217;s not the best, since the pictures may be dated. The best you can do is wear mosquito repellant for a few days after a rainstorm (rarer here in Las Vegas).<br />

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">Vegas loves gossip and rumors. What top start will be hired, which will be fired, what&#8217;s going on with casino X or Y&#8230; We love it.</span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">When Poker Stars, the online gaming site (along with the partner site, Full Tilt Poker) got pulled earlier this year for violation of the online gaming rules, the rumors flew. The sites were seized by the US Justice Department because you can&#8217;t play with real money in the US on the Internet. <span id="more-1301"></span></span></p>
<p><a href="http://jbonthemove.files.wordpress.com/2011/09/pokerstars.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-1302" title="PokerStars" src="http://jbonthemove.files.wordpress.com/2011/09/pokerstars.jpg?w=500&#038;h=182" alt="" width="500" height="182" /></a></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">Now that two of the principles, Howard Lederer and Christopher Ferguson (along with eight other board memebers) have been accused of running a Ponzi scheme, some of the conspiracy buffs are feeling smug. If you don&#8217;t recognize the names above, you probably don&#8217;t follow poker &#8212; these are a couple of the rock stars in the poker tournament world.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">Years ago, when Poker Stars was getting up and rolling, there were questions about, &#8220;How do I know the games are fair?&#8221; It&#8217;s just too easy to cheat when all the cards are virtual. So now, the sites are accused of blatantly stealing money from player&#8217;s accounts outright. They&#8217;d then use money from new players to make up the difference. Hence the label, &#8220;Ponzi Scheme.&#8221;</span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">If you go to the sites now, you&#8217;ll see poker is still on offer. But no betting of real money is allowed. It&#8217;s all &#8220;just for fun.&#8221; Without the real money element though, it&#8217;s doubtful there&#8217;s much fun to be had.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">So was it a scam from the start? There&#8217;s no way to really know. But all online gaming suffers from the same suspicion about whether cards, bets or even the players are &#8220;real&#8221; of faked up to display on a computer screen. Hopefully, they&#8217;ll learn the lesson that Vegas did &#8212; if you ensure an honest game and take your normal percentage, in the long run your casino will be better off. Cheating will pay in the short term, but as soon as the word gets out (and it will) the business dies.<br />

<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">James showed me the file he&#8217;d printed out on my online activity, including all the posts on this blog. The file was as thick as an average paperback novel. It had my credit report (from all three agencies), and a bunch of things from the net I had forgotten. What he had done was start with my real name and just work his way through different links to find out all about me &#8212; and this blog. A couple of the tricks: He used tinyeye to link pictures across forums; my tagline was also a good search term; my nick is shared in LinkedIn and other places. And then he did searches that combined these things along with keywords like Oklahoma and Tulsa. With each new fact he found, he would search again, adding the new term. </span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">I think James was just proud of all the work and that&#8217;s why he shared it. But from where I was sitting, it was a bit scary. There were things from five years ago I&#8217;d put on some forum or other. I used to think I had anonymity. Turns out none of us do. As soon as my credit card number made a purchase, or I put a phone number (or email) in somewhere to sign up (like Netflix for example) it became part of the forest of info on me. And James knows how to track someone through the forest.<br />

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">Now that I&#8217;m officially in the motorcycle clique, I immediately noticed I&#8217;m suppose do have an opinion about helmet laws. It&#8217;s especially keen here in Nevada, where one State Senator has introduced legislation every session for the last 10 years about it. (Our State Legislature only meets every other year, so that&#8217;s not as many times as it seems.)<span id="more-1282"></span></span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">Anyhow, the law states that everyone (drivers and riders) has to wear a helmet and face protection (goggles or a windscreen) while riding. The modified legislation would allow a choice for those possessing a motorcycle license for a year who are also over 21. This session, it actually made it out of committee&#8230; and then died without a vote.</span></p>
<p><span style="font-family:verdana;">So what&#8217;s the big deal? On one hand, cyclists are a kind of freedom loving breed. They/we want the choice to go bare or not. Yes. Motorcyclists know it&#8217;s more dangerous, but so is riding a motorcycle in the first place.</span></p>
